About The Position

Under general supervision, provide lead direction and technical support for customer service staff and perform full performance level public counter support, technical assistance and clerical processing of a variety of applications, including: food service establishment permits & plan review; temporary food permits; noise permits; beauty & barber shop permits; pool & spa permits; and pesticide applicator permits. Respond to general public questions & complaints around AMC 15 & 16; prepares routine correspondence letters; manages program supplies. Administer and grade food safety tests. Assure strict security, receive and track cash, checks and credit cards, operate cash register, prepare daily activity and cash summary reports, collect daily receipts and deposit in safe, and reconcile division revenues. Assist in initial response and data entry of noise, smoking, and/or housing complaints. Perform other related duties as assigned.

Requirements

  • High school diploma, GED, or equivalent and three (3) years of experience in processing permit or license applications, which includes one (1) year of experience as a Permit Clerk II with the Municipality of Anchorage, or the equivalent elsewhere.
  • Valid State of Alaska Driver's License with satisfactory driving record at time of hire.
  • Ability to type at a net speed of 35 WPM at time of application. (Attach certificate to application)
  • Ability to 10 key at a net speed of 125 KSPM at time of application. (Attach certificate to application)
  • State of Alaska Notary Public Commission within three (3) months of hire.
  • Satisfactory background check which includes criminal, education, and employment history
